CM Punk & The OG Bloodline Stand Tall After 11/22 WWE SmackDown

The OG Bloodline, alongside CM Punk, continued to stand tall after this week’s SmackDown went off the air. In the closing moments of the show, Punk returned to programming to align with Sami Zayn, The Usos, and Roman Reigns. The group, accompanied by the also-returning Paul Heyman, brought the fight to Solo Sikoa’s Bloodline, putting to rest Solo’s plan for Reigns’ faction to surrender.

After the show, Reigns had a tense face-to-face with Punk, before the OTC, Sami, and The Usos, threw up the iconic Bloodline finger. Punk, beating to his own drum as always, didn’t join in with the gesture and instead hit his own ‘Go To Sleep’ taunt.

It remains to be seen whether Punk and Reigns will be able to co-exist, as both men had strong words for one another prior to Punk’s WWE return. Punk was openly critical of WWE during his AEW run, with Roman Reigns saying the following to BT Sport in response:

“CM Punk was not as good or as over as John Cena. [He] wasn’t as good or as over and moved the needle like The Rock.”
